A Miracle for Mom

Hott Synopsis

Josh and Carter want o do something special for their mom this Christmas. Things have been difficult since thier dad died and they just need to do something to put a smile back on her face.

Hopefully, a window to match thier parents favorite ornament will help.

Hott Review

WOW. I can honestly say that this is the first novella that evoked tears from me.
This inspirational masterpiece is a perfect addition to everyone’s reading list – male and female, young and old – just grab the tissues first then celebrate the Joy of Christmas miracles.
